The center is associated with the Educational Services Commission of New Jersey (ESCNJ), which serves students who may need more specialized academic, therapeutic, behavioral, or transition support than a traditional classroom can provide. Families reviewing this listing should compare program structure, related services, communication routines, and how progress is documented for the sending district.

Ask how academic instruction, behavioral support, related services, family communication, transportation, and district progress reporting work day to day. Bring your child's IEP goals and recent evaluations so the program can explain fit clearly.
